A weekend worship service at Emmanuel is around 60 minutes in length. Our Saturday, 5:00pm and Sunday, 8:30am services are our more formal Lutheran services featuring classic hymns from the organ, piano, choir, bells, and more. The pastors and assisting ministers wear traditional robes.
Our Sunday, 10:45am worship service is more casual, though we still follow the Lutheran order of service. Music is more modern and led by Emmanuel's Praise Band.
All of our weekend services have a sermon and Holy Communion.
